Overview

We will start in the beautiful village of Chilham, passing Chilham castle before going on to the Stour valley. Later we will pass Godmersham house, previously owned by Jane Austen’s brother Edward. Bring a drink and snack for midway stop.  Cafes and pubs in Chilham at the end. Finish about 1.30-2pm.
